In war generals quickly learn to never commit ALL their soldiers at the beginning of the battle. Instead, it is essential to keep ‘troops in reserve’ to 1) respond to dangers, 2) reinforce weak areas and 3) to react quickly to opportunities.

For years, I would typically schedule four average jobs per day for each crew. (Your job number and times may differ.) BUT then inevitably the customer would 1) add more work, OR 2) the job would take longer OR 3) Mr. Murphy would invoke his Law! So, an initially 8-9 hour long day would stretch to 11, 12 hours or even longer! The result?

burned out service technicianBurned out workers, irritated clients left hanging, unhappy spouses AND a payroll bloated by unjustified overtime!😲 (I quake even as I write this!) Even worse, with my crews at (or beyond) their breaking point I had zero resources to respond to high-profit emergency and ‘Additional Service Options’ (“up-sells”) work.

This constantly ‘under the gun’ business model was agonizing!😥 (Am I ‘preaching to the choir’ here?) Then I got smart. I discovered an ’employees in reserve’ approach that gave me ‘the best of both worlds’!💖 Let me share Steve’s Secret Sauce with you…

Book your residential crews ‘3/4 full’. Here’s the deal…

Instead of maintaining our four jobs per day booking average I told my office staff to normally only schedule three average jobs per day per crew. (To keep my workers from slowing down to ‘pad their day’ I developed my Worker Efficiency Bonus(WEB) Plan but that’s for another blog post!)

This ‘Fudge Time’ let my staff routinely sell Additional Service Options AND have the time to complete them. (Without going into overtime pay.) We also had the resources to handle last minute “gotta have it done today” people who often would become our biggest Cheerleaders. Plus we now could switch employees around to help other crews to finish on time.
